What are the strategies for health sector professionals in Bolivia to improve medical care in rural communities, despite possible restrictions on access to foreign medical technologies due to international embargoes?
Health professionals in Bolivia can improve medical care in rural communities despite potential restrictions on access to foreign medical technologies due to embargoes through various strategies. The implementation of training programs for local medical personnel in diagnosis and treatment of prevalent diseases in rural settings can strengthen primary care. The creation of telemedicine networks and the use of mobile applications for remote patient monitoring can improve accessibility to specialized medical services. Collaboration with non-governmental organizations and participation in community health programs can bring medical services to remote areas. Promoting preventive medicine practices and health education in rural communities can contribute to disease prevention. Adapting existing medical technologies to local resources and promoting traditional medicine may be key strategies for health professionals to improve medical care in rural communities in Bolivia.

What is the process of applying for a tourist visa (B-2) to attend cultural events and festivals in the United States from the Dominican Republic?
Answer 261: Applicants must complete Form DS-160, provide details about the cultural event or festival, and demonstrate that their attendance is for legitimate reasons. They must also have strong ties to their country of origin.
What are the main laws that regulate the right to migration management in Mexico?
The main laws are the Migration Law, the Law on Refugees, Complementary Protection and Political Asylum, the General Population Law, the Nationality Law, the Law on Religious Associations and Public Worship, among other specific provisions related to the right of migration management.
